Sorry for all the questions. Now that the hard part is out of the way, I'm
configuring our test RT instance and keep running into little things I
don't get. I'm on RT 4.2.8, so some of the below could be bugs that have
been fixed in newer versions.

I have a Graphics queue, and two groups--graphics_staff and
graphics_admins--as some on this list have suggested. I go to the Graphics
queue, select group rights, type graphics_admins into the group field, and
choose that group. Now I'm editing what rights members of the
graphics_admins group have within the graphics queue, right?

I check the first box in the list and hit the 'save' button. Now, the first
point of confusion: the box remains checked, but the group I'd selected is
no longer displayed. What happened: did the group get assigned that right,
or did everyone? With no group it looks like the checked box applies to
everyone, but that doesn't make sense as I was just editing the rights of a
single group.

Before that test, I'd selected a group and granted all the standard rights,
then hit 'save'. Without thinking, I selected the 'staff' tab and granted
most rights there as well, then saved again. It was only after that second
save that I realized I hadn't selected the group again. Did I grant the
second batch of rights to everyone, or did my group selection persist even
though it wasn't shown? I couldn't tell, because of my third question:
whether I selected the group or not, no checkboxes were checked. Do these
boxes not reflect the current state of their respective rights after you
save? How do I view what group has which rights? How do I de-select a group
and go back to 'everyone', if group selection disappears but silently
persists?
